since the initial fee is $50, and every hour is $15, if h is equal to hour, the equation would be like this:
50 + 15h = 110.
Then, if we want to get the answer, we need to solve the equation.
First we pass the 50 to the other side, like this:
15h = 110 - 50
15h = 60
Then we pass the 15 dividing like this:
h = 60/15
h = 4
And we get four!
So the answer is: 4.

Plumber's total charge: C(x) = $50 + ($15/hr)x, where x is the # of hours worked.
Setting C(x) = $110, we have $110 = $50 + ($15/hr)x
Subtracting $50 from both sides results in $60 = ($15/hr)x, which comes
out to x = 4. The plumber worked for 4 hours to earn $110.
